What is the implied service rate per service counter employee at an airport automobile rental counter if customer demand is 36 c
mart [117]

Answer:

24 customers per hour

Step-by-step explanation:

The service rate is given by the demand of customers per hour per employee divided by the labor utilization.

If there are two service counter employees on duty, the demand of customers per hour per employee is:

D=\frac{36}{2}=18\ customers/hour

Assuming a 75% labor utilization, the service rate is:

S =\frac{18}{0.75}=24\ customers/ hour

Steven earns extra money babysitting he charges $33 for 4 hours and $57.75 for 7 hours entering an equation to represent the rel
sweet [91]

Answer:

<em>y = 8.25x</em>

Step-by-step explanation:

<u>Linear Modeling</u>

Some events can be modeled as linear functions. If a situation comes where a linear model is suitable, then we need two sample points to make the model and predict unknown behaviors.

The linear function can be expressed in the slope-intercept format:

y=mx+b

The equation of a line passing through points (x1,y1) and (x2,y2) can be found as follows:

\displaystyle y-y_1=\frac{y_2-y_1}{x_2-x_1}(x-x_1)

Let's use linear modeling to represent Steven's earnings he makes babysitting. Call y the money he charges by x hours of work.

We know he charges y1=$33 for x1=4 hours, and y2=$57.75 for x2=7 hours. The ordered pairs are (4,33) and ( 7, 57.75)

Computing the equation of the line we have:

\displaystyle y-33=\frac{57.75-33}{7-4}(x-4)

Operating:

\displaystyle y-33=\frac{24.75}{3}(x-4)

y - 33 = 8.25( x - 4 )

y = 8.25x - 33 + 33

y = 8.25x

There is a proportional relationship.
